What i do is, goto the Line tool...think its a spline, then draw up your cable and then, make a Spline Circle to the diameter you want your cable, then re click the cable you have just made and goto compound and Loft. then in the menu click get shape i think tis, then click the circle and you have yourself a cable in 10 seconds!
